Morpeth Town is delighted to announce that Josh Robson has joined the club for the new Pitching In NPL Premier Division season.

A defender by trade, the 24-year is a product of Sunderland’s academy before heading to Norway, initially on loan, to play for four years.

Upon returning to the UK, Bedlington-born Robson featured for Blyth Spartans at the tail end of last season in National League North as they enjoyed an upturn in fortunes.

Opting to join the project at Craik Park, Robson is happy to be part of the squad and eager to get started when the players return on June 30th for the start of pre-season training.

“We’ve got a fantastic set-up here, a great fanbase and after speaking to the gaffer it sounds like a fantastic project so I’m really excited to get going,” he said.

“With my background, I’ve been away for four years now so I’m really excited to be back in the UK playing for my local club… almost!

“For me it is about developing my game and getting to know the English game better as well. The manager has outlined he wants a strong start to the season and has aspirations to finish right up there.”

Town manager Craig Lynch was delighted to get Robson on board, following the departures of Joe Walton and Stephen Forster over the summer.

“I’m glad to get Josh signed up for the season,” he said.

“Right back was a very important area we needed to recruit for. Josh has a very strong background with coming through at Sunderland and playing a high number of games in the reserve team and featuring in first team matchday squads before going to Norway.

“He’s had time with Blyth to get himself back involved in the game and has the attributes I look for in a full back. I’m looking forward to seeing him play this season.”

Not many English players take the route of playing abroad, but Robson embraced the opportunity of playing in Norway.

“I wanted to try something new,” he added.

“I’ve never shied away from a new challenge and a new adventure. At the time, it was the best option for me and I fully enjoyed my time over there.

“It’s a beautiful country, fantastic people, but I had to get used to the food – you get used to it over time! I fully enjoyed it and have no regrets going over there.”
